Different types of chalk for kids' chalk drawing

Chalk, the children's favourite medium for art drawing, comes in a plethora of types and textures. These types not only bolster the vibrancy of the designs and drawings incorporated by the young ones but also add a fun dimension to the whole activity.

Classical sidewalk chalk

The most popular type among children, this kind of chalk, has a soft texture. It is particularly designed for outdoor applications and, hence, produces highly vivid lines on floors. The pieces are produced in large sizes to prevent breakage easily and are comfortable to grip. Sidewalk chalk is especially good for making large and extensive illustrations on any bare ground.

Dustless chalk

This particular chalk type is fashioned for environments that demand less dust, including classrooms or homes. The composition of dustless chalk involves a shorter particle length and, hence, produces thinner dust. Dustless chalk is smooth and soft, making it an ideal tool for children's writing and drawing safely. In addition, less dust results in clearer lines.

Colored chalk

Chalk pieces can be white or colored, but colored chalk has a higher affinity for children's use. Color chalk comes in bright and decorative pigments, thus enabling them to create superior and excellent chalk art. They often come with a slight hardness to prevent format and are good enough to give bigger color deposits on the drawing surface.

Chalk pencils

Chalk pencils have a narrower writing tip, and the kids who find control of the thick chalk variable difficult prefer it. This kind of chalk comes encased in a wooden or plastic holder like a pencil, thus preventing breakage. It is appropriate for creating fine and detailed designs and drawing intricate illustrations.

Organic sidewalk chalk

Organic sidewalk chalk is manufactured from natural and organic materials, so it is an environmentally friendly alternative. This kind of chalk usually comes with no harmful additives or synthetic colours. Organic sidewalk chalk is especially good for families that consider sustainability and green living.

Blackboard chalk

Benefits of kids' chalk drawing

Kids love to enjoy chalk. There are also many unexpected advantages that come with the use of chalk, which make it more than simply fun.

Motor skills development

Drawing with dry chalk dust for kids is a method of improving motor skills. Children usually grip chalk, which enables them to develop hand strength and control. These skills are essential for tasks like writing. As children create huge or small drawings, they flex different portions of their muscles, boosting their motor coordination.

Promoting creativity

Chalk gives children the freedom to transform their drawings, thus firing their creativity. Children can choose the colours and designs they want and, therefore, explore or learn new art techniques. This imaginative play raises self-efficacy in kids and creates a sense of achievement in whatever they produce.

Outdoor play encouragement

Chalk writing is an excellent way of encouraging outdoor play among school-age kids. In this era of digital advancement, where most children engage themselves with games on screen most of the time, this motivates physical activities while offering a change of setting. Playing out has perceived benefits, such as improving overall body vitality and well-being and reducing stress levels.

Social interaction

Sidewalk chalk games and drawings have the potential to bring young kids together. Be it simple drawings, games with chalk or hopscotch, chalk work fosters teamwork, cooperation and communication. Thus, it aids the building of important interpersonal relationships abilities like sharing and respecting each other's creativity.

Educational aspects

Chalk drawing can assist children with their learning process, in addition to being enjoyable. A good number of these drawings can be made and used for teaching vowels, numbers, shapes and nature. It does not only serve the purpose of its basic use but makes chalk extremely versatile and valuable to parents and educators.

Easy cleaning

Chalk is famously easy to clear up. Any chalk drawings made on the ground can be blown with air, brushed with a brush, or washed with a hose. The transient nature chalk art implies that it is easy for children to keep trying new designs without taking long to do or regretting their efforts.

Q&A

Q1: Can chalk art be done on any surface?

A1: Chalk art performs best on flat surfaces like sidewalks. The smoother the surface, the easier it is to create detail.

Q2: Which chalk is suitable for kids with chalk drawings?

A2: Dustless chalk creates less dust, making it ideal for indoor use. It's also easier to control, which is good for younger children.

Q3: How can chalk drawings be cleaned off?

A3: Chalk drawings can be cleaned off with wind, rain, or a brush. Some surfaces may require washing with a damp cloth.

Q4: Is sidewalk chalk safe for younger kids to use?

A4: Bigger sidewalk chalk pieces are more appropriate for younger children. They are sturdy and help kids avoid breaking them easily.

Q5: Where should kids draw with chalk to make their drawings last longer?

A5: Drawing on a flat and smooth surface outside makes chalk drawings last longer. This provides the best canvas for their artwork.
